Who we areĀ šĀ Ā
WeāreĀ IAG Loyalty - one organisation with two ambitious, growing divisions across Loyalty and Holidays. Each has its own goals,Ā strategyĀ and team, but togetherĀ weāreĀ united by a shared vision to create a more rewarding world of travel and experiences.Ā Ā
Our Loyalty division is home to Avios, the global loyalty currency, enabling millions of members to collect and spend rewards across travel,Ā retailĀ and financial services.Ā Ā
Our Holidays division including British Airways Holidays and IberiaĀ Vacaciones,Ā brings together trusted brands, connecting customers to thousands of destinations worldwide through seamless, end-to-end travel experiences.Ā Ā
WeāreĀ on an exciting journey of growth and transformation āĀ weāreĀ going places.Ā
As aĀ Senior Data Engineer, you will lead our Non-Air Redemption Data Team, responsible for all data relating to Avios used by customers to purchase products and services outside of flights.
This role sits at the heart of our data strategy, working across multiple systems, third-party integrations, and complex data sources. You will play a key role in shaping and delivering our Redemption Data Product, ensuring it supports high-impact business decisions and delivers real value to our customers.
As a Senior Data Engineer, you will be a pivotal member of the data product team, leading the design and development of scalable, high-performance data solutions for our Redemption Data Product.
Working closely with analysts, data modellers, engineers, and business stakeholders, you will translate requirements into robust technical solutions that align with our wider business objectives.
In partnership with your Tech Lead, you will provide technical leadership to the team, supporting delivery of the product roadmap through efficient data pipelines, advanced processing frameworks, and reliable analytics solutions. You will take ownership of testing, data quality, and deployment processes to ensure consistent performance and reliability.
You will champion engineering best practice, coding standards, and architectural principles, helping to build a maintainable, high-quality codebase that supports long-term growth.
A key part of your role will be fostering a culture of innovation, learning, and collaboration. You will encourage experimentation, knowledge sharing, and continuous improvement across the team and wider business.
You will also evaluate and adopt emerging technologies and tools, ensuring our data platform remains modern, scalable, and competitive.
We are aiming high, and we accept that it is unlikely that any one person will meet every aspect of the brief. Who you are is just as important as what you have done or where you have worked.
So even if you donāt tick every box, or your experience comes from a unique or varied background, weād still love to hear from you!
Proven experience delivering high-quality data products in complex environments.
Experience leading and supporting teams of engineers and analysts.
Strong understanding of business data models, workflows, and data governance.
Solid technical background in cloud-based data engineering and software development.
Experience with tools such as Snowflake, AWS, Airflow, DBT/SQLMesh, and Terraform.
Proficiency in a development language such as Python, Go, or Scala.
Strong communication skills, with the ability to work effectively with technical and non-technical stakeholders.
Excellent problem-solving skills and attention to detail.
Experience working in Agile delivery environments.
We might not be right for you if:Ā Ā Ā
You only want to focus on your to-do list;Ā weāreĀ a small, high-performingĀ team,Ā we help each other to succeed.Ā Ā
You value perfection over fast iteration and progress; IAG Loyalty moves fast, we learn and iterate as we go; our environmentĀ isnātĀ right for everyone.Ā Ā
YouāreĀ looking to create but not build; this is an end-to-endĀ role,Ā you need to be comfortable owning your space, from ideation through to delivery and review.Ā Ā Ā
If you think you have what it takes butĀ don'tĀ meet every single point above, please do still apply.Ā We'dĀ love to chat and see if you could be a great fit.Ā
The BlendĀ šĀ
This role will work as part of our Loyalty Division and is based out of ourĀ London office. We call our approach to hybrid workingĀ The BlendĀ āĀ itāsĀ about giving you the flexibility to choose where you do your best work, while staying connected with your team and the wider business. This means you willĀ be requiredĀ to spendĀ at least two days per weekĀ in the office, with the rest of the time working from home. You may alsoĀ be requiredĀ to work from one of our other office or partner locations, based on your role and 'to do' listĀ
Diversity and InclusionĀ
Ā
Our vision is to create a more rewarding world of travel and experiences. Delivering that requires diverse thinking and inclusive leadership.
We are committed to building a workplace where people feel they belong and are valued for their perspective. Inclusion drives better decisions, stronger performance and more innovative outcomes.
We actively encourage applications from people with different experiences and backgrounds, and are committed to ensuring our recruitment process is fair, inclusive and accessible.